Physical Therapy and Rehab - Saxony is located in Community Health Pavilion Saxony, offering convenient access to other Community health services and providers.

Physical therapy and rehab services available at this location include: 

  • Physical therapy
  • Neurological therapy
  • Pelvic health therapy
Meet the Therapists

Ashley Filippo, PT, DPT is a physical therapist with a special interest in pelvic floor dysfunction in women, pregnancy/postpartum related orthopedic conditions and general orthopedics. She has advanced training in pelvic health PT Levels 1-3 and pregnancy and postpartum PT Levels 1-2 through the American Physical Therapy Association.

Judy Joostberns, PT, MHS is a physical therapist and Diplomate of the McKenzie Institute. Judy has a special interest in mechanical diagnosis and therapy (MDT) of the spine/SI and extremities, manual therapy, foot and ankle with orthotic fitting and fabrication, and knee and shoulder injuries. Judy has advanced training in manual therapy (McKenzie, Maitland, Mulligan), craniomandibular disorders and Graston technique.

Stacey Reith, PT specializes in orthopedics and sports medicine, with a special interest in mechanical diagnosis and treatment of the spine and extremities, diagnosis and treatment of foot and ankle injuries, and orthotics fitting. Stacey has advanced training in Graston technique and in the diagnosis and treatment of muscle imbalance and musculoskeletal pain disorders. She is also certified in mechanical diagnosis and treatment (MDT) and is an APTA certified clinical instructor.

Gayle Schieffer, PT, DPT is a physical therapist with a special interest in general orthopedics, sports medicine, vestibular therapy, amputees and neurological therapy. Gayle has advanced training in vestibular therapy and amputee rehabilitation. She is also certified in Graston technique.

Ray Varner, PTA, MA is a physical therapist assistant who specializes in work-related injuries, strength and conditioning, and rehabilitation of the knee and shoulder. Ray is certified in Selective Functional Movement Assessment (SFMA) and Functional Movement Systems (FMS), and is Roy Matheson trained in FCE, work conditioning and work hardening. He has extensive training in rehabilitation of knee and shoulder injuries and functional rehabilitation of spine dysfunctions.

Aika Yoshida, PT, DPT is a physical therapist and certified orthopedic manual therapist through Maitland Australian Physiotherapy Seminars who specializes in general orthopedics, sports medicine, mechanical diagnosis and therapy (MDT) of the spine and extremities, manual therapy, and functional movement assessment with corrective exercises. Aika is certified in Mechanical Diagnosis and Therapy (Cert MDT), Selective Functional Movement Assessment (SFMA), Functional Movement Screen (FMS), Y-Balance and Graston technique. She is also a registered yoga teacher through Yoga Alliance (RYT 200) and a credentialed clinical instructor.

Makenna Zwick, PT, DPT is a physical therapist with a special interest in general orthopedics and vestibular and balance dysfunction.
